Anabolic steroids are synthetic derivatives of testosterone, designed to enhance muscle growth and performance. Their use has become common in sports and bodybuilding due to the significant benefits they can provide. However, understanding how these substances impact strength and endurance is crucial for anyone considering their use.

Effects on Strength
One of the primary reasons athletes and bodybuilders turn to anabolic steroids is their ability to significantly increase strength. This is achieved through several mechanisms:
- Increased Protein Synthesis: Anabolic steroids enhance the rate of protein synthesis in muscle cells, leading to faster recovery and muscle growth.
- Enhanced Muscle Mass: With greater muscle mass comes increased strength, allowing for heavier lifts and improved performance.
- Neurological Benefits: Steroids can positively affect the central nervous system, leading to improved neural efficiency and greater output during strength training sessions.
Effects on Endurance
While anabolic steroids are primarily associated with strength gains, they can also have a significant impact on endurance:
- Improved Red Blood Cell Production: Certain steroids boost the production of red blood cells, enhancing the oxygen-carrying capacity of the blood, which is vital for endurance performance.
- Reduced Fatigue: Steroid use has been linked to decreased muscle fatigue, enabling athletes to train longer and harder without a significant drop in performance.
- Enhanced Recovery: Faster recovery times allow for more frequent and intense training sessions, contributing to overall endurance gains.
